BSG S3E3 - Top of Himbo Mountain

Laura and Xhafer rank the himbos of BSG. Laura wonders when Tyrol had time to shave his beard. Xhafer pitches for a Tushy sponsorship. This episode covers Battlestar Galactica Season 3, Episode 3: Exodus, Part 1.
